On Thu, 15 Oct 2015, Tomy Cheru wrote: > Tried to write 160k objects of 64k size, totaling 10G to newstore via > rgw > > PUTS were successful > > # ./rados df > .log 0 127 0 254 0 762 635 508 0 > .rgw 8 40 0 80 0 0 0 100 40 > .rgw.buckets 10485760 163840 0 327680 0 0 0 819200 10485760 > .rgw.buckets.index 0 20 0 40 0 655420 655400 655380 0 > .rgw.control 0 8 0 16 0 0 0 0 0 > .rgw.gc 0 32 0 64 0 96 64 64 0 > .rgw.root 1 3 0 6 0 3 2 5 5 > .users 1 5 0 10 0 0 0 5 5 > .users.email 1 3 0 6 0 0 0 3 3 > .users.swift 1 2 0 4 0 0 0 2 2 > .users.uid 2 6 0 12 0 134 131 136 8 > rbd 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 0 > total used 644956 164086 > total avail 194620640 > total space 195265596 > > however not able to see at least 10G worth data in device > > # du -ks dev/osd0/ > 611548 dev/osd0/ > # du -ks dev/osd0/db/ > 611524 dev/osd0/db/ > # du -ks dev/osd0/fragments/ > 0 dev/osd0/fragments/ > > why this discrepancy ?? > > Does newstore apply any kind of storage efficiency in io path ?? In current master rocksdb has snappy compression enabled by default, and I'm guessing you're writing either 0's or something very compressible.
